What's in Store for Ferrari (RACE) this Earnings Season?

Read MoreHide Full Article

Ferrari N.V. (RACE - Free Report) is set to report third-quarter 2016 results before the market opens on Nov 7. Last quarter, the company delivered a positive earnings surprise of 32.61%. Let’s see how things are shaping up for this announcement.

Factors Influencing this Quarter

Ferrari, a former subsidiary of Fiat Chrysler Automobiles N.V. , has witnessed consistent revenue growth over the last 10 years. The company, which has diversified revenue sources, generates majority of its revenues from the sales of luxury cars, and also sells engines and Ferrari brand merchandise. Further, it owns a Formula 1 racing team as well as theme parks, which are good sources of revenue too. Moreover, Ferrari is consistently expanding its global presence, which helps boost earnings. The company expects total shipments for 2016 to be 8,000 units, higher than 7,664 units recorded in 2015. Improved shipment volumes should boost the company’s revenues and earnings.

Ferrari saw its product mix being negatively impacted by higher sales of V8 models over V12. V12 supercars are sold at a higher price and are therefore more profitable for the company than V8 supercars. Thus, the change in market demand pattern can adversely affect margins. In the last reported quarter, the company incurred expenses related to the global Takata airbag inflator recalls. This may continue in the third quarter.

Earnings Whispers

Our proven model does not conclusively show that Ferrari is likely to beat earnings this quarter. This is because a stock needs to have both a positive Earnings ESP and a Zacks Rank #1 (Strong Buy), 2 (Buy) or 3 (Hold) for this to happen. This is not the case here, as you will see below:

Zacks ESP: The Earnings ESP represents the difference between the Most Accurate estimate and the Zacks Consensus Estimate. Ferrari’s Earnings ESP is 0.00% because the Most Accurate estimate and the Zacks Consensus Estimate both stand at 54 cents.
